COVID cases rise to 32 in Manipur

GUWAHATI: Three more persons in Manipur have been detected positive for cornonavirus, with the total number of COVID-19 positive cases in the state rising to 32, an official statement from the state health department said on Sunday.

Two active cases (one 32-year-old male patient from Jiribam district and one 25-year-old female patient from Thoubal district) were confirmed on Saturday night at VRDL, Regional Institute of Medical Sciences (RIMS), Imphal.

“Another 18-year-old male patient was detected COVID-19 positive on Saturday night at the VRDL, Jawaharlal Nehru Institute of Medical Sciences (JNIMS), Imphal East. He is from Churachandpur district and has returned from Chennai,” the statement said.

There are currently 28 active COVID cases. “All the patients are under close monitoring,” it added.

Meanwhile, a Shramik Special train carrying more than 900 stranded people from the state reached Jiribam railway station from Pune on Sunday morning. The train is among the tenth train to reach Manipur.
